> Regulations:
BlackBull Markets operates under a dual-tier regulatory framework to balance strict capital security with global leverage demands.
Financial Markets Authority (FMA) New Zealand: The top-tier regulatory anchor for the broker (License No. 403326). The FMA enforces strict audits, transparent operational history, and rigorous AML/CFT policies.
Seychelles Financial Services Authority (FSA): The offshore entity (License No. SD045) that houses the majority of international clients. While it allows for high leverage (up to 1:500) and immense trading flexibility, it does not mandate the same statutory investor compensation funds as the FCA or ASIC. However, BlackBull enforces strict segregation of client funds in Tier-1 banks across both jurisdictions.

Category 1: The Execution Engine (Routing & Speed)
Your strategy’s edge is entirely dependent on the speed and fairness of your order routing. BlackBull Markets markets itself heavily as a true ECN.
Order Routing Model: BlackBull utilizes an aggressive No Dealing Desk (NDD) A-Book model. Through proprietary aggregation technology, they pool liquidity from top-tier providers and route your trades directly to the real market. Because they aren’t taking the opposite side of your trade, there is zero financial incentive for them to manipulate your fills.
Execution Latency: They host their trading infrastructure directly on Equinix servers located in the primary financial hubs: NY4 (New York), LD4 (London), and TY3 (Tokyo). This physical proximity allows them to deliver average execution speeds of under 100ms. If you utilize their specialized VPS services, you can drop this latency to an institutional-grade 1ms.
Slippage & Requotes: Because it is a true ECN environment, requotes are effectively eliminated. You trade the depth of the market. Slippage exists, but it is symmetric—meaning if a weekend gap jumps in your favor, the positive slippage is credited to your account.
Strategy Freedom: BlackBull explicitly welcomes aggressive strategies. Scalping, high-frequency trading (HFT), heavy hedging, and complex Expert Advisors (EAs) are all actively supported, proving they have the backend liquidity to absorb heavy order flow.
Category 2: The Silent Bleed (Costs & Fees)
Trading costs compound. If you are paying inflated spreads, you are fighting a mathematical disadvantage before the trade even moves.
Core Spreads & Commissions: BlackBull operates a tiered account system. On the entry-level ‘Standard’ account, spreads are marked up (starting at 0.8 pips on EUR/USD) to cover costs, with zero commissions. However, serious traders will use the ‘Prime’ account, where spreads drop to a raw 0.0 pips, offset by a highly competitive $6 round-trip commission per standard lot. Institutional accounts drop these costs even further.
Crypto CFD Pricing: Unlike many FX brokers that gouge traders on crypto spreads, BlackBull offers commission-free crypto CFD trading with incredibly consistent pricing. Even during weekend volatility, the spreads on BTC and ETH remain highly competitive for short-term scalpers.
Overnight Swaps: Swap rates are transparent and tied to interbank lending rates. They offer swap-free Islamic accounts for eligible clients, ensuring no hidden administrative fees erode long-term swing positions.
The Inactivity & Funding Friction: BlackBull shines by charging zero inactivity fees and zero deposit fees. However, they enforce a highly unpopular $5 fixed withdrawal fee. In an industry where premium brokers absorb payment processing costs, charging a toll to access your own liquidity is a frustrating cash-flow bottleneck for active professionals.
Category 3: The Vault (Safety & Regulation)
Capital safety supersedes leverage. If a broker goes under, your money must be ring-fenced.
The Regulatory Split: BlackBull’s regulatory structure requires attention. While anchored by the highly respected FMA in New Zealand, most international traders will be onboarded via the FSA Seychelles. The FSA provides a lighter regulatory touch, allowing the broker to offer 1:500 leverage and flexible trading conditions, but it lacks the statutory compensation schemes of European regulators.
Fund Segregation: To mitigate the offshore risk, BlackBull strictly enforces client fund segregation across all entities. Your capital is held in isolated Tier-1 banking institutions, entirely separate from the broker’s operational funds. If BlackBull faces financial ruin, your money cannot be legally used to settle their corporate debts.
Negative Balance Protection: While FMA clients receive mandatory negative balance protection, FSA clients must rely on the broker’s internal risk management algorithms. BlackBull does offer negative balance protection, but traders must manage their 1:500 leverage carefully to avoid catastrophic margin calls during Black Swan events.
Category 4: The Tech Stack (Platforms & Infrastructure)
The terminal is your workspace. BlackBull has chosen to remain platform-agnostic, providing traders with an arsenal of third-party options.
TradingView Native Integration: This is a massive competitive advantage. BlackBull is natively integrated into TradingView, allowing you to execute trades directly from the world’s most powerful charting interface without needing to bridge to a clunky desktop application.
cTrader & MetaQuotes: For pure execution speed and DOM transparency, they offer cTrader. For algorithmic traditionalists, both MT4 and MT5 are fully supported. This multi-platform redundancy ensures that if MT5 experiences a global outage, you can immediately manage your exposure via an alternative terminal.
VPS Hosting Proximity: They offer partnered VPS solutions (such as NYCServers and FXVM) specifically optimized for their Equinix locations. High-volume traders can often get this VPS cost subsidized by the broker, locking in that crucial <1ms latency for automated systems.
Category 5: The Capital Flow (Funding & Accounts)
A broker’s backend infrastructure dictates how efficiently you can deploy and extract capital.
Account Accessibility: The Standard account requires a true $0 minimum deposit, destroying the barrier to entry. However, to access the ECN Prime conditions (where the mathematical edge lies), you must deploy a minimum of $2,000.
Base Currencies: They support a massive array of base currencies (USD, EUR, GBP, AUD, NZD, SGD, CAD, JPY, ZAR). This is a critical GEO-optimization feature, allowing traders to hold capital in their native currency and avoid constant, bleeding exchange rate conversion fees on every trade.
Withdrawal Velocity: While the $5 fee is annoying, the actual processing speed is highly efficient. E-wallet and crypto withdrawals are typically processed within 24 hours, meaning your capital is never held hostage for weeks.
